Fifty years after his death, Scottish modernist painter Stanley Cursiter is finally getting the recognition he deserves, with a major exhibition celebrating his bold, evolving style—from Futurist experiments to haunting Orkney landscapes. Featuring 25 rarely seen works loaned from collectors and family, including his personal favorite “The Gray Room,” the show traces his journey as an art pioneer who reshaped Scottish taste by championing European avant-garde masters like Van Gogh and Matisse. Once director of Scotland’s National Galleries for 18 years, Cursiter was also a Renaissance man—curious, adaptable, even switching hands to paint due to arthritis—and his legacy lives on through this vibrant tribute to a visionary who dared to see art differently.
